Output 41fab827dfffced3ce3c41f3891c62fc23e833281d5bceb2b55b2df6760d4db9:0

value
577505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adfb37a9b734d98989b0ec32e428d83374a8af00 OP_EQUAL
address
3HYwmd8MtV8tDDMopgVECoP7eCWBcucZfS
transaction
41fab827dfffced3ce3c41f3891c62fc23e833281d5bceb2b55b2df6760d4db9
spent
true